If you're injured in an accident, it is normal to be worried about your finances. This is especially true when your injuries are serious.

There are many ways to obtain compensation for your injuries. These include both economic and non-economic damages , such as pain and suffering.

Economic Damages

If you are injured because of the negligence of another, you should be entitled to financial compensation. This compensation is meant to aid you in returning to your life prior to injury.

In personal Injury law injuries, there are two types of monetary damages that you could get: non-economic and economic. The former is designed to compensate you for personal injury law financial loss resulting from the accident, whereas the latter is designed to pay for Personal injury law the emotional burdens your injury has caused.

A jury or judge may award economic damages to victims in a variety of instances. This can include lost wages, rehabilitation costs, medical bills, and property damage costs such as repair and replacement. This type of damage can be documented by bills, receipts and pay stubs.

A defendant's reckless behavior could result in different economic loss. These losses include the following:

Loss in Earning Capacity

If a victim suffers an injury the earning capacity of the victim could be significantly affected. They could be forced accept a lower-paying job or even become permanently disabled.
